Transaction 38f9314ee7ef74d9a76981175d217bf7d109d94bc86797c607c03428807a640c
1 Input
1 Output
-
38f9314ee7ef74d9a76981175d217bf7d109d94bc86797c607c03428807a640c:0
- value
- 690416148
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1eb8ebfe7216758c192c10f841fc68707219a66
- address
- bc1qu84ca0l8y9n43svjcy8cg87xsurjrxnxvzra5l